The stepper motor used in this example is 28byj48 5v unipolar stepper motor which usually comes with its driver board. Stpmtr23055d surestep stepper motor, nema 23 frame, ip40, dual shaft, encoder ready, 2. These size 34 stepper motors have six leads to allow for series or centertap connection and are available in double shaft, single shaft, or with an optional encoder feedback. Stepper motors and encoders overview national instruments offers a complete stepper motion control solution including stepper motors, drives, controllers, and software that is easy to set up, configure, and program. Ideal for precise positioning and closedloop applications. I want to tell you how to make incremental encoder from stepper motor. Do closed loop stepper motors know their absolute position. New capacitive encoders for stepper motors applied motion. If an encoder is to be mounted to a motor shaft, then a centering tool can be used to align the hole of the encoder to the shaft.

Motor shorts motor open phase step motor encoders opti o nal step m o to r enc o ders to maximize the advantages of the st series drives fitted with the encoder feedback option oard, applied motion products offers step motors fitted with an optical encoder. Stpmtr23079d surestep stepper motor, nema 23 frame, ip40, dual shaft, encoder ready, 2. Compared to a dc motor, a stepper motor is also much easier to use for positioning application as the no. Arduino stepper motor control with rotary encoder simple. How to stepper motor control with driver tb6560 and. Hightorque stepper motor with connector in size nema 17 42 mm. A stepper motor is an electromechanical device which converts electrical pulses into discrete mechanical movements. It is built around a raspberry pi and other some components. They are two and three channels optical incremental encoders and. Our customers can choose the suitable one according to their requirements. Applied motion products presents encoder feedback youtube. Encoders optical and magnetic, incremental and rotary. This creates mechanical and electrical isolation, but also adds cost because the coupling. Motors are available with a number of shaft styles.

Advanced dsp driver uses encoder feedback for servolike operation. After some signal processing, we get same impulses as incremental en. These powerful stepper motors will reliably produce torque outputs that range from 300 ozin to 900 ozin. Read the accompanying instruction manual carefully prior to using the product. The motors rotation has several direct relationships to these. Pin 811 are controlling the stepper motor and pin 24 are receiving information from the rotary encoder. This instructable will show you how to control stepper motors unipolar or bipolar manually with a knob, without the use of a pic or pc, so no programming is needed. Hightorque stepper motor in size nema 11 28 mm with 1. The arduino controller includes 54 digital io pins of which 14 provide pwm output. Using stepper motor as rotary encoder instructables.

I havent yet purchased a motor but i have attached a pdf of the sort of thing i was looking at. A servo motor is a dc motor integrated with a gear train, a shaft encoder, and some control logic so that it is easier to use. These are available in a variety of standard diameters and there are many pulleys, gears and. Introduction stepper motors are mainly used in open loop position control system. The stator is a surrounding casing that remains stationary and is part of the motor housing, while the rotor is a central. The introduction is driven by a general trend towards energy and cost efficient stepper motor servos replacing dc or bldc drives, which rely on a gearbox to supply sufficient torque at low speed, where stepper motors have their strength. Stepper motor basics a stepper motor is an electromechanical device which converts electrical pulses into discrete mechanical movements. But open loop control of stepper motor can causes loss of steps or slip of steps. The a shaft has a flat side dcut for attaching the load. An encoder replaces the shaft designator in the part number. Pdf asynchronous control system for stepper motor with an. An extensive range of customized shaft and cable versions as well as custommade products can be found under custom solutions. The shaft or spindle of a stepper motor rotates in discrete step increments when electrical command pulses are applied to it in the proper sequence.

The movement of each step is precise and repeatable. The impeller is fixed at the bearing of the inner wall of the tube shaft by welding and other methods. The main technical characteristics of hollow shaft stepper motor are as follows. Stepper motors with integrated drivers and controllers. The sc4118eno05k and eno024k variants feature a highresolution encoder 4000 incr.

Featured products like nema 17 stepper motor and digital stepper motor driver have received high praise and had a good performance on market. How to use incremental encoders with stepper motors. Encoders from stepperonline can be divided into rotary encoder and optical encoder. The strength of a stepper motor is that it does not need any electronics to control the. Stepper motors frame sizes from nema 11 to 34 all models shown. An introduction to stepper motors university of arizona. This ti design uses an optical rotary incremental encoder attached to the rear part of the motor shaft in order to detect every instants the rotor. These new incremental encoders are built upon a technology that utilizes capacitive reactance to generate digital signals for speed and position feedback in the motor and drive system. An introduction to stepper motors xinda hu university of arizona college of optical sciences introduction.

The alphastep az series stepper motor offers closed loop control, substantially reduces heat generation from the motor and by incorporating the newly developed mechanical absolute encoder, absolutetype positioning is available, without battery backup or external sensors to buy. The following information shows both the encoder s wiring and its specifications. The hollow shaft can be used to pass cables or conduct laser beams through it in order to save space. For step by step instructions on installing an anaheim automation encoder, watch our video. This arduino project shows how to control unipolar stepper motor using arduino uno board and rotary encoder module. This nema 17size pancake bipolar stepping motor from sanyo features an integrated highresolution pr quadrature encoder that allows for 4000 counts per revolution of the output shaft when counting both edges of both channels. Upon specific customer request, stepper motors can be supplied with a gearbox, with ip65 protection, with an integrated encoder or safety brake and they stand out from other competitors because they are able to deliver a higher torque with the same size. To see how to easily control stepper motor with arduino, visit this post. A rotary motor encoder is mounted to an electric motor that provides closed loop feedback signals by tracking the speed andor position of a motor shaft. Stepper motor wiring revision e double shaft stepper motor encoder specifications a line encoder can be added to all of amci double shaft sm23, sm34, and sm42 motors. Simple manual control of stepper motors without a pic or. In order to be able to benefit from the advantages of fieldoriented control even in price sensitive applications, nanotec has developed a sensorless control for stepper motors that uses a virtual encoder in the controller to determine the.

In systems using stepper motors where speed control is required, an incremental motor. This version of internet explorer is either no longer supported by microsoft, or is obsolete and some features of. Nanotec offers stepper motors with hollow shaft in the sizes nema 17 42 mm and nema 23 56 mm. A toption however, uses adhesive to stick to the back of a motor. How to stepper motor control with driver tb6560 and arduino rotary encoder a rotary encoder is a type of position sensor which is used for determining the angular position of a rotating shaft. There are also a range of matching stepper motor drivers. Stepper motors emmsst type codes 001 series emms motor 002 motor type st stepper motor st 003 flange size, motors 28 28 42 42 57 57 87 87 004 length s short m centre l long 005 electrical connection s straight plug 006 measuring unit none e encoder 007 brake none b with brake 008 generation 1st generation g2 2nd generation. Stepper motor with encoder is a stepper motor integrated with encoder, it is designed to realize closedloop feedback control, it can avoid the loss caused by step loss of stepper motor. All about stepper motors created by bill earl last updated on 20200217 12. Faulhaber precistep proposes either magnetic or optical encoders. Closed loop stepper motor design with encoder for stalldetection. Each of them is useful for various situations, and the choice depends on the motion system. Pdf in this paper, a high accuracy algorithm has been created by stepper motor shaft position control.

Controlling stepper motor using rotary encoder full project. A stepper motor is an electric motor that rotates in discrete step increments. Control a stepper motor using an arduino and a rotary encoder. A rotary encoder is typically mounted on a motor shaft or gear output. Quick start for beginners to drive a stepper motor, rev. There are a few different methods to mount an encoder to a stepper motor. We started with micro motor, and then developed a number of series of dc deceleration motor, including straight tooth deceleration motor, planetary deceleration motor, worm deceleration motor. We connect the 5v and ground from to uno to the rotary encoder and as a precaution, use a breadboard power supply to power the stepper motor since it can use more power that the uno can provide. A rotary encoder, also called a shaft encoder, is an electromechanical device that converts the angular position or motion of a shaft or axle to analog or digital output signals there are two main types of rotary encoder. Simple manual control of stepper motors without a pic or pc. Industrial circuits application note stepper motor basics. Stepper motors available from ni offer high torque, precision, and easy connectivity to stepper motor drives. Design and development of stepper motor position control.

An2974, quick start for beginners to drive a stepper motor. Presented here is a project for controlling stepper motor using rotary encoder. Sensors and sensing motors, encoders and motor control citeseerx. The output of an absolute encoder indicates the current shaft position, making it an angle transducer. Incremental encoders with shaft mounting a coupling connects the encoder to the shaft. Mechanical specifications dimensions in inches mm nema17 stepper motor quick reference r060210 quick reference nema size 17 1. When we turning shaft of stepper motor it works like generator. Optical encoders for stepper motors trinamic digikey. Trinamic motion control presents a new family of optical rotary encoders optimized for stepper motor servos. For use with surestep stepper motors with 5mm rear shaft. Generally, a stepper motor consists of a stator, a rotor with a shaft, and coil windings.

